想用本机上的Mysql数据库和虚拟机上的Mysql数据库搭建一个mycat 的读写分离,所以在centos7虚拟机上安装Mysql,现在将整个过程记录下来,在记录的过程中也相当于自己 复习了一遍,加深印象。
首先:确保你的虚拟机是可以ping通外网的,你可以尝试着ping www.baidu.com看看,如果有返回数据,说明是可以连接外网的,那么是可以使用yum命令。(关于怎么是虚拟机ping通外网不在这里详细赘述,之前我也是自己百度尝试弄,然后解决的,如果有时间再把过程写出来)。
接下来就是进入主题了:
1.首先先将centos7自带的mariadb删除.,使用命令查看自带的mariadb
rpm -qa | grep mariadb
2.删除有关mariadb的文件
命令:rpm -e --nodeps +文件名(可以直接复制显示出来的文件名,追加在后面即可,不一一演示)
3.下载需要的安装包:
命令:wgethttp://dev.mysql.com/get/mysql57-community-release-el7-8.noarch.rpm
4.查看安装源是否安装成功:
命令:yum repolist enabled | grep "mysql.*-community.*"
5.看一下这个文件里面的配置参数对不对
命令:vim /etc/yum.repos.d/mysql-community.repo
根据你安装的mysql版本修改里面的配置,一般是不用修改的,使用哪个版本就将对应版本的enabled的值设置为1,其他的设置为0,例如我安装的是5.7,文件修改如下:
6.安装mysql服务(如果之前没有卸载mariadb在这一步我安装的时候是不成功的,后来才卸载掉了它,因为安装的时候是覆盖mariadb 的,我的会出现一些问题):
命令:
查看服务的状态,命令:
显示如下,说明服务启动成功:
到此,在虚拟机centos7安装mysql数据库就告一段落了,接下来继续搭建我的mycat读写分离demo以及使用代码测试谨以此文对自己的学习做一个记录。